In Fayetteville, most people do not call us about a brand new house. They call because their 20 to 50 year old driveway is crumbling after another wet winter and freeze-thaw cycle. A typical job for Precision Asphalt Syracuse in Fayetteville starts with a homeowner who has an older asphalt driveway with spider cracking, potholes near the garage, and heaving along the edges where the plow catches every winter.
We start by walking the driveway with you and looking at how the water moves. In Fayetteville, the mix of sloped lots, clay-heavy soil, and regular snowmelt means poor drainage is the number one enemy of asphalt. We check for low spots where water sits in March and April, see how close the driveway is to foundation walls, and note where tree roots have pushed the pavement up. Then we decide if you really need a full replacement, or if asphalt resurfacing or patching will give you several more years of use.
Older Fayetteville neighborhoods tend to have narrow drives, shared driveways, and curved layouts that were not designed for todayβs heavier vehicles and delivery trucks. We look at turning areas, parking spots, and where tires track most often to build a design that will not rut out in just a few winters. If you have a gravel or mixed gravel-and-asphalt lane that becomes a muddy mess every March, we can plan a gravel-to-asphalt conversion with a thicker base to handle spring thaw and plow trucks.
From there, Precision Asphalt Syracuse handles removal of failed sections, base repairs, and installation of new asphalt with the right thickness for how you actually use the space. We schedule work around typical Central New York weather, taking advantage of warmer, drier windows so the pavement cools properly and bonds well. Our crews are used to working around existing landscaping, older masonry, and tight lots, which are common around Fayetteville homes built long before three-car garages were standard.
Many Fayetteville driveways were put in when homes were first built, often in the 1970s through early 2000s. After decades of freeze-thaw cycles, road salt, and snowplow blades, the top layer of asphalt usually shows alligator cracking, raveling, and broken edges. Precision Asphalt Syracuse sees three main driveway needs in this area: targeted repair, resurfacing with an overlay, or full tear out and replacement.
If your driveway has solid base support and the cracking is limited to certain areas, we cut out failed spots, re-compact the base, and install new asphalt patches that tie into the existing surface. This is common for Fayetteville homeowners who park in the same area every day, where repeated tire paths cause rutting or potholes near the garage apron. We also correct drainage problems by regrading small sections so meltwater runs to the lawn or a swale instead of pooling near your entry.
For driveways that are structurally sound but have a rough, aged surface, we often recommend asphalt resurfacing. In Fayetteville, this works well on drives that are 15 to 25 years old, where the base has settled but not failed. We mill or clean the surface, adjust high and low spots, and install a fresh asphalt overlay. This gives you a new wearing surface, improves curb appeal, and costs less than a full replacement, while standing up to repeated salting and plowing.
When the driveway base has been broken up by roots, heavy vehicles, or years of frost heave, the best fix is a complete replacement. We remove the old asphalt, assess the subgrade, and add or replace stone base where needed. On Fayetteville properties that see a lot of standing water in spring, we often deepen the base layer and improve drainage so you are not back to the same problem in a few winters. The new driveway is then paved to a thickness that matches your use, whether it is light residential or supporting work vans, trailers, or small equipment.
Fayettevilleβs climate is tough on pavement. Frequent freeze-thaw swings from late fall into early spring, steady use of road salt, and plow blades scraping the surface all shorten asphalt life if it is left unprotected. Precision Asphalt Syracuse offers sealcoating and crack filling that is timed and applied with these conditions in mind.
We clean and fill cracks before sealcoating so water does not work its way through to the base each winter. In Fayetteville, we see a lot of longitudinal cracks where driveways meet the road and near garage aprons, places that take constant stress from turning and braking. By routing and sealing these cracks properly, we slow down the spread of damage. Sealcoat is then applied in appropriate temperatures and dry weather, which can mean scheduling work in the better windows of late spring, summer, or early fall.
Many Fayetteville homeowners also ask us to fix walkways and paths that have shifted or settled over time, especially around older homes with mature trees. We install and repair asphalt walkways that stay smooth for strollers, walkers, and kidsβ bikes, paying attention to slopes so ice does not linger in winter. For longer private roads and lanes that connect back properties or shared driveways, we design the pavement thickness and base to handle regular trash trucks, oil deliveries, and plow trucks without breaking down the surface.
For local businesses and small commercial properties around Fayetteville, a functional, clearly marked parking lot is essential in winter. We install and repair parking lots with attention to plow access, storage areas for snow piles, and safe pedestrian paths from parked cars to entrances. Striping, layout, and proper drainage all factor into how well your lot handles freeze-thaw cycles and refreezing at night. We plan these details during installation so you do not have standing water and black ice forming in the same spots every cold season.
A common request in and around Fayetteville is converting long gravel drives and shared lanes into asphalt. Homeowners get tired of ruts forming every spring, dust in summer, and having to regrade washouts after heavy rain. Precision Asphalt Syracuse approaches these conversions with a focus on the soils and slopes that are typical in this part of Central New York.
We begin by evaluating how the existing gravel has performed. In many Fayetteville areas, the underlying soil holds water, which softens the base as frost leaves the ground. We correct soft spots by undercutting and rebuilding sections with proper stone base, sometimes adding fabric separator to keep the stone from sinking into the soil. The finished asphalt structure is designed to handle both regular vehicles and the heavier service trucks that use these lanes year round.
On properties with hills or longer approaches, we pay close attention to traction and drainage. We adjust grades where practical so meltwater runs off instead of following the length of the drive and eroding shoulders. We also consider where snow is typically pushed during plowing so the asphalt edges are not constantly breaking off. By planning for these Fayetteville specific conditions, the new paved lane gives you a cleaner, safer surface in both mud season and winter.
